+; Whether PHP will read the POST data.
+; This option is enabled by default.
+; Most likely, you won't want to disable this option globally. It causes $_POST
+; and $_FILES to always be empty; the only way you will be able to read the
+; POST data will be through the php://input stream wrapper. This can be useful
+; to proxy requests or to process the POST data in a memory efficient fashion.
+; http://php.net/enable-post-data-reading
+;enable_post_data_reading = Off

; Maximum size of POST data that PHP will accept.
+; Its value may be 0 to disable the limit. It is ignored if POST data reading
+; is disabled through enable_post_data_reading.
; http://php.net/post-max-size
post_max_size = 8M
